All my Abes by Suzanne V. Paddock
Suzanne’s work depicts unique moments and focuses on the emotional threads triggered by intimate and public relationships, memories, irony, loss, and death. She creates figures and scenes that convey real and fictional conversations.
Her series depiction of our 16th President, Abraham Lincoln, is fun, quirky, & introspective…

First Saturday Art Reception: The Storefront Gallery | The Arts
The Storefront Gallery at 93 Broadway is pleased to feature the paintings of Pablo Shine for the month of June in a show titled, Tropico. The opening reception is Saturday, June 1st, from 5-8pm.
Pablo Shine’s recent work is the result of a process of exploration that was triggered a few years ago by getting reacquainted with Afro-Caribbean music. In this case, mainly with the rhythm and dance of Bomba and Plena from his native Puerto Rico and the Rumba and Santeria music of their sister island Cuba. Playing these African based rhythms he began to be inspired to paint images that relate to the folklore, culture and the tropical beauty found in the lush and vibrant flora of Puerto Rico.

First Saturday Art Reception: One Mile Gallery | The Arts
One Mile Gallery is pleased to announce the forthcoming exhibition, “Tomorrow Forest”, featuring the work of work of visual artist Aliene de Souza Howell. This exhibition will open One Mile’s 2013 season. Howell is a Brooklynbased artist whose surreal linocuts strip the specificity of human features to bring a focus to gesture, movement, animals, and inanimate objects. Her work explores metaphors for human interactions and the natural world. Howell’s work will be on display at One Mile Gallery starting with a special opening reception for the artist on June 1 from 6-8pm.
